The Solar Power Play: Meta's Green Energy Revolution
The tech industry's insatiable appetite for energy is no secret, and one company, Meta, is taking a bold step towards sustainability. In a significant development, Meta has partnered with Zelestra to build an impressive 1.4 GW solar portfolio, a move that will undoubtedly shape the future of renewable energy in the tech sector.
What's particularly intriguing is the scale of this venture. With eight US-based projects, totaling 1.4 GW of solar capacity, Meta is not just dipping its toes into the renewable energy pool; it's making a massive splash. This commitment to solar power is a strategic decision, given the ever-increasing electricity demands of hyperscalers and large corporations.
A Texas-Sized Partnership
The heart of this partnership beats in Texas, where Meta and Zelestra are constructing the 180 MW Palmera Solar Plant in Freestone County. This project is just the tip of the iceberg, as Zelestra is already working on two other Meta-backed solar farms in the state, showcasing a strong focus on Texas as a strategic location for renewable energy.
Job Creation and Local Impact
The economic impact of these projects is noteworthy. For instance, the Skull Creek Solar Plant in Texas is expected to generate approximately $8.2 million in local economic activity and create 200 jobs during construction. This is a powerful example of how renewable energy projects can stimulate local economies and provide much-needed employment opportunities.
Environmental Restoration and Innovation
The Reclamation Solar Project in Indiana, built on reclaimed coal mining land, is a shining example of environmental restoration. Zelestra's commitment to soil restoration, native vegetation growth, and biodiversity improvements is commendable.
